The sample is a PDF file that utilizes XFA forms and is detected as malicious by ClamAV. Critical heuristics indicate exploitation of CVE-2010-0188, a known vulnerability in Adobe Reader related to LibTIFF processing within XFA forms. The embedded URL, while seemingly benign, is part of the XFA structure and likely used in conjunction with the exploit to download or execute a secondary payload. The obfuscated document body content further suggests malicious intent.

  • Adobe Reader LibTIFF XFA image exploit — CVE-2010-0188 critical CVE likely CVE_2010_0188
    PDF contains the CVE-2010-0188 exploit template: XFA JavaScript heap-spray setup, a generated TIFF image payload, and assignment of that TIFF data to an XFA image field rawValue to trigger Adobe Reader's LibTIFF parser.

  • XFA numeric character-table eval stager high PDF_XFA_NUMERIC_EVAL_STAGER
    PDF XFA initialize script reads numeric form data from rawValue, maps the values through a short character table, and evals the reconstructed stage. This is an exploit-kit staging technique even when the final decoded layer remains encoded.
